West Bengal won the Santosh Trophy national football championship by defeating Kerala in the final of the 78th edition. The final match was held on 31st December 2024 at GMC Balayogi Stadium, Hyderabad, Telangana. The Santosh Trophy is a premier state-level football tournament for men in India, organized by the All India Football Federation. The 78th edition’s final round was hosted by the Telangana Football Association from 14th to 31st December 2024 in Hyderabad.

Former New Zealand cricketer Martin Guptill retired from international cricket after a 14-year career (2009–2022). He played 367 matches (198 ODIs, 122 T20Is, 47 Tests) and scored 23 international centuries. Guptill is New Zealand’s leading T20I run-scorer (3,531 runs) and third-highest ODI run-scorer (7,346 runs). He scored New Zealand’s first ODI double-century (237*) in the 2015 ICC World Cup and a century on ODI debut in 2009. Known for spectacular fielding, he famously ran out MS Dhoni in the 2019 World Cup semifinal.

The first Kho Kho World Cup began on 13 January 2025 at Indira Gandhi Indoor Stadium, New Delhi. It was inaugurated by Sudhanshu Mittal, President of the Kho Kho Federation of India. It was organized by the Kho Kho Federation of India with support from the Indian Olympic Association, the event runs from 13–19 January 2025. Each team has 12 players, with 9 taking the field during a match. The tournament features men’s teams from 20 countries and women’s teams from 19 countries, divided into four groups. India’s men’s team is led by Pratik Waikar, and the women’s team by Priyanka Ingle.
